Algorithmic art, at its core, is a fascinating intersection of creativity and computation, where artists leverage mathematical rules and prescribed processes to generate visual compositions. Unlike traditional art forms, the artist doesn't directly manipulate pixels or paint; instead, they design a system or algorithm that then 'creates' the artwork. Think of it as writing a recipe for art: you define the ingredients (shapes, colors, movements) and the steps to combine them, and the computer executes that recipe, often leading to emergent and unpredictable beauty. While the exact tools he uses might be proprietary or highly specialized, common software and programming languages for algorithmic art include Processing (a versatile sketchbook for code), openFrameworks (a C++ toolkit for creative coding), p5.js (a JavaScript library for web-based art), and even more general-purpose languages like Python with libraries such as Pillow or OpenCV. These platforms provide the building blocks to define parameters for shape generation, color palettes, iterative transformations, and interactive elements.
